The bugle sounds. Whacktivity time! Panic is this week. Analyse, Christie, Jess and Nick.
Thousands of Madagascar hissing cockroaches covering a message. They have to decipher the message and enter it. The message ends up being "Don't meet Julie on eviction night." Christie wins the power. The others don't know who won it, just that they didn't win.
Christie opens her card with her power in the Diary Room. It's the Diamond Power of Veto. Secretly take one nominee off and replace during POV meeting. Can be used once within the next four veto meetings.

- It's the final Whacktivity -- Panic.
- Now, the cameras are blocked for those comps and they tout them as "secret" powers.
- Well, it's only secret if the winner doesn't blab.
- Julie promised us we'd see a classic power return to the game with this latest/last Whacktivity.
- If the winner keeps his/her mouth shut (which is always wise), we wouldn't know who won or what the power is until Sunday night when they air the show.
- All we got was a couple of peeks of large cockroaches, lots of them, interrupting the critter cam they use to block the live feeds.
- But the winner blabbed.
- Christie told Tommy she won.
- And the power is the Diamond Power of Veto. It's only good for use once in the next four veto ceremonies.
- Use of it in the ceremony will remain private from HoH and all.
- That is unless the winner already blabbed about it, of course.
- If memory serves, the power allows the user to remove and replace one nominee during the veto meeting.
